Beyond the Brush: Why a Dog Grooming Spa is Essential for Burns Pets

Living in Burns, Colorado, means embracing the beauty of wide-open spaces with your four-legged friend. From dusty trails along the South Platte River to romps through the prairie grass, our dogs live an active, adventurous life. But that Burns lifestyle brings unique grooming challenges—burrs, dry air, mud, and seasonal coat changes. That’s where the concept of a professional dog grooming spa becomes more than a luxury; it’s a key part of proactive pet care for our community.

A true dog grooming spa experience goes far beyond a simple bath. It’s a comprehensive wellness session tailored to our local environment. Think of it as a reset button for your pup after a week of Colorado adventures. A skilled groomer specializing in our area knows how to gently remove stubborn cheatgrass seeds from paws, manage the thick undercoat that can overheat in summer, and condition skin dried out by our high-plains climate. This isn’t just about looking good; it’s about preventing mats that can hide parasites, keeping paw pads healthy, and ensuring your dog is comfortable year-round.

For Burns pet owners, here’s some practical advice. Between spa visits, make a habit of checking your dog’s paws and ears after every outing. Our local terrain can hide foxtails and burrs. Regular brushing at home is crucial, especially during the spring and fall shedding seasons, to reduce tangles and distribute natural oils. When you do book that spa appointment, communicate with your groomer! Tell them about your dog’s favorite hiking spots or any skin sensitivities you’ve noticed. A local groomer will appreciate the context and can customize the service.

Choosing a local dog grooming spa supports a neighbor’s business and means your groomer understands the specific needs of dogs in our zip code. They’ll use products that combat our particular dirt and dust, and they’ll know exactly which cuts are practical for both play and protection. It’s a partnership in your pet’s health.
